# USB Full-speed protocol decoder
#
# Full-speed USB signalling consists of two signal lines, both driven at 3.3V
# logic levels. The signals are DP (D+) and DM (D-), and normally operate in
# differential mode.
# The state where DP=1,DM=0 is J, the state DP=0,DM=1 is K.
# A state SE0 is defined where DP=DM=0. This common mode signal is used to
# signal a reset or end of packet.
#
# Data transmitted on the USB is encoded with NRZI. A transition from J to K
# or vice-versa indicates a logic 0, while no transition indicates a logic 1.
# If 6 ones are transmitted consecutively, a zero is inserted to force a
# transition. This is known as bit stuffing. Data is transferred at a rate
# of 12Mbit/s. The SE0 transmitted to signal an end-of-packet is two bit
# intervals long.
